This thread is resolved. Here is a description of the problem and solution.
Problem:
If you're experiencing a 404 error when clicking on the WPML tab in your WordPress dashboard, it might be due to a missing file in the WPML plugin folder.
Solution:
We recommend you follow these steps to resolve the issue:
1. Create a full site backup.
2. Navigate to Plugins -> Add new -> Commercial tab in your WordPress dashboard.
3. Check for updates and update the WPML plugins to the latest version.
4. Double-check if the issue has been resolved.
